ASU Faculty Senate met to discuss the Hickory Campus and other projects

Appalachian State University's Faculty Senate met on Jan. 23 at the North End Zone Facility in the Grandview Ballroom to receive reports on the Hickory Campus, rising costs for students and community members, athletic transfer portal planning and strategic plans for university programs.

The Provost presented figures of current and projected Hickory campus enrollment which is set to be approximately 300-500 students in the first year, with best-case-scenario projections showing the campus doubling in size each year for the next five years. The UNC Board of Governors recently passed a resolution requiring all UNC system Colleges of Education to comply with literacy coursework requirements set in 2021. This requirement is part of a refreshed five-year strategic plan from the UNC system that aims to provide more educational opportunities and support for North Carolina veterans, adult students, and Hispanic and Latinx students. Chancellor Sheri Everts has pledged to meet the updated plan.
